Aracılığıyla paylaş


Erişilebilir Windows uygulamaları geliştirme

Erişilebilirlik hero görüntüsü

Tüm özelliklere sahip kişiler için geliştirilmiş işlevsellik ve kullanılabilirlik ile erişilebilir ve kapsayıcı Windows uygulamaları oluşturun. Uygulamanızı erişilebilir hale getirmek için üç temel yapı vardır:

  1. Programlı erişim — Ekran okuyucular gibi yardımcı teknolojilerin uygulamanızı yorumlayabilmesi için tüm kullanıcı arabirimi öğeleri için erişilebilir adları, rolleri ve değerleri kullanıma sunar.
  2. Klavye gezintisi — Fare veya dokunmatik ekran kullanamayan kullanıcılar için uygulamanızın her bölümünün klavyeyle çalıştırılabilmesini sağlayın.
  3. Renk ve karşıtlık — Yüksek karşıtlık temalarını destekler ve metninizin en düşük karşıtlık oranlarını karşıladığından emin olun (normal metin için 4,5:1, büyük metinler için 3:1).

Kapsayıcı uygulamalar oluşturmaya ilişkin tasarım ilkeleri ve yönergeleri için bkz . Erişilebilirlik genel bakışı ve Kapsayıcı yazılım tasarlama.

Uygulama kılavuzları

Ekran okuyucular ve Kullanıcı Arayüzü Otomasyonu

Makale Açıklama
Temel erişilebilirlik bilgilerini kullanıma sunma Yardımcı teknolojilerin kullanıcı arabiriminizi yorumlayabilmesi için erişilebilir adlar, roller ve değerler ayarlayın.
Yer işaretleri ve başlıklar Kullanıcıların içerikte verimli bir şekilde gezinmesine yardımcı olmak için UI Otomasyonu yer işaretlerini ve başlıkları kullanın.
Ekran okuyucular ve donanım sistemi düğmeleri Narrator gibi ekran okuyucular için donanım düğmesi olaylarını işleyin.
Özel otomasyon eşdeğerleri Özel denetimler için UI Otomasyonu desteği sağlamak üzere otomasyon yardımcılarını uygulayın.
Denetim desenleri ve arabirimleri UI Otomasyonu denetim desenleri ve sağlayıcı arabirimlerine yönelik başvuru.

Klavye gezintisi

Makale Açıklama
Klavye erişilebilirliği Sekme sırasını, ok tuşu gezintisini, erişim tuşlarını ve klavye etkinleştirmeyi uygulayın.

Görsel erişilebilirlik

Makale Açıklama
Karşıtlık temaları Tema kaynaklarını ve kaynak sözlüklerini kullanarak uygulamanızın yüksek karşıtlık temalarıyla çalıştığından emin olun.
erişilebilir metin gereksinimleri Karşıtlık oranlarını karşılayın, doğru metin öğesi rollerini kullanın ve metin ölçeklendirmeyi destekleyin.

Test ve doğrulama

Makale Açıklama
erişilebilirlik testi Uygulamanızın erişilebilir olduğunu doğrulamak için Erişilebilirlik İçgörüleri, İnceleme ve Ekran Okuyucusu ile test edin.
Erişilebilirlik denetim listesi Uygulamanızın Mağaza bildirimi de dahil olmak üzere erişilebilirlik gereksinimlerini karşıladığından emin olmak için adım adım denetim listesi.

Samples

Çeşitli erişilebilirlik özelliklerini ve işlevlerini gösteren tam Windows örneklerini indirin ve çalıştırın.

Kod örneği tarayıcısı

MSDN Kod Galerisi'nin yerini alan yeni örnek tarayıcısı.

GitHubWindows Uygulama SDK'sı örnekleri>

Bu örnekler, Windows Uygulama SDK'sı ve WinUI için API kullanım desenlerini gösterir.

WinUI 3 Galerisi

Bu uygulama Fluent Design System'de desteklenen çeşitli WinUI denetimlerini gösterir.

Videos

Erişilebilir Windows uygulamaları oluşturma, genel erişilebilirlik konuları ve Microsoft'un bu sorunları nasıl ele aldığı hakkında çeşitli videolar.

Microsoft Erişilebilirlik API

Engellilik ve erişilebilirlik özelliklerine giriş

Diğer kaynaklar

Bloglar ve haberler

Microsoft erişilebilirlik dünyasından en son sürüm.

Topluluk ve destek

Windows geliştiricilerin ve kullanıcıların bir araya geldiği ve birlikte öğrendiği bir yer.